Nothing Phone 3a Design: A Breath of Fresh Air
The Nothing Phone 3a retains the iconic design language of its predecessor, the Phone 2a, but with subtle upgrades. The glass back and polycarbonate frame give it a premium feel, while the new Blue color option adds a touch of personality. With an IP64 rating, the Phone 3a is resistant to splashes and dust, making it a practical choice for everyday use.

Nothing Phone 3a Display: Bright and Smooth
The 6.77-inch AMOLED display is a standout feature, offering vibrant colors and a 120Hz refresh rate for smooth scrolling. Nothing Phone 3a Performance: Reliable for Everyday Use

Powered by the Qualcomm Snapdragon 7s Gen 3 chipset, the Phone 3a handles everyday tasks with ease. While it may not match the performance of flagship devices, it’s more than capable for casual gaming and multitasking. Nothing Phone 3a Cameras: Versatile but Inconsistent

The triple-camera setup includes a 50MP primary sensor, an 8MP ultrawide lens, and a 50MP telephoto lens. While the primary camera delivers sharp, detailed photos, the ultrawide and telephoto lenses struggle in low-light conditions. Verdict: A Unique Mid-Range Option
The Nothing Phone 3a is a standout choice for those who value design and software experience over raw performance. While it may not outperform spec-heavy rivals, it offers a refreshing alternative in the mid-range smartphone market. FAQs About the Nothing Phone 3a
Is the Nothing Phone 3a waterproof?
The Nothing Phone 3a has an IP64 rating, meaning it’s resistant to splashes and dust but not fully waterproof. Avoid submerging it in water.
How does the Nothing Phone 3a compare to the Poco F6?
While the Poco F6 offers better performance with its Snapdragon 8s Gen 3 chipset, the Nothing Phone 3a stands out with its unique design and user-friendly software.
Does the Nothing Phone 3a support wireless charging?
No, the Nothing Phone 3a does not support wireless charging. It features 50W wired charging instead.
